Actually mine was a 996 shifter and yes is was a bit wide but i made it fit. I had a 996 GT3
cup car box first.It now has a 997GT3 with the original shifter. The detent to reverse does take a little effort but I got used to it. and the resistance helps not to select reverse when you really don't want it. I did find the cable adjustment was finicky, it took a few times to get it just right. That could be a good place to start. There is the correct Porsche tool to adjust the cables, which after much pleading and begging I borrowed from a local dealer.
But after a couple of attempts I got the hang of it without the tool.
